  13. i just counted, and i have inlayed 1305 tiny flowers and petals, and with the 12th fret inlay that's 1310. theres about another 40 to do for the jack plate and scratchplate (which will be the same as whats underneath it, so a total of 1350 individually cut and inlayed pieces
  14. well. i was thinking either: sky blue, so it looks like a tree against the sky, OR a bit risky maybe... sky blue all the way to the bottom, with like a pinky purply burst going up from the bottom, like when you get those pink clouds in the evening reason for not cherry red is because whilst the flowers stand out really well against it, the branches kinda get lost and I'm going to burn in the little twigs so the flowers are connected to the branches (I've tried it it looks good) and maybe even paint in some pink behind the flowers (just like brush strokes) so it fills it out a bit more rather than looking like individual flowers
